Question

Select the option that is related to the fourth term in the same way as the first term is related to the second term and the fifth term is related to the sixth term.

8 : 96 :: ? : 54 :: 12 : 216

The correct answer is

6

Logical Reasoning: Number Analogy Solution

This question is based on the concept of number analogy, where we need to find the relationship between the numbers in the given pairs and apply the same relationship to find the missing term.

Analyzing the Given Number Pairs

We are given three pairs related by the '::' symbol:

  • 8 : 96
  • ? : 54
  • 12 : 216

We need to find the pattern connecting the first number to the second number in the known pairs (8:96 and 12:216).

Finding the Relationship Pattern

Let's examine the first pair, 8 and 96. How can 8 be related to 96? We can try various operations:

  • Multiplication: $8 \times 12 = 96$. The multiplier is 12.
  • Squaring: $8^2 = 64$. $96 - 64 = 32$. $32 = 4 \times 8$. So, $8^2 + 4 \times 8 = 96$. Notice that 4 is half of 8. This suggests a potential pattern: $N^2 + (N/2) \times N$.
  • Multiplication based on the number itself: $8 \times (8 + \text{something})$. $96 / 8 = 12$. So, $8 \times (8 + 4) = 96$. Again, 4 is half of 8. This suggests the pattern: $N \times (N + N/2)$.

Let's check the second known pair, 12 and 216, with the pattern $N \times (N + N/2)$:

  • For $N=12$: $12 \times (12 + 12/2) = 12 \times (12 + 6) = 12 \times 18 = 216$. This matches the given pair!

So, the established pattern is that the second term is obtained by multiplying the first term (N) by the sum of the first term (N) and half of the first term (N/2). Mathematically, this is $N \times (N + N/2)$ or $N \times (3N/2)$ or $1.5 \times N^2$. Let's use $N \times (N + N/2)$.

Applying the Pattern to the Missing Term

Now, we apply this pattern to the second pair: ? : 54. Let the missing term be N.

According to the pattern:

$N \times (N + N/2) = 54$

Let's solve for N:

$N \times (3N/2) = 54$

$\frac{3N^2}{2} = 54$

$3N^2 = 54 \times 2$

$3N^2 = 108$

$N^2 = \frac{108}{3}$

$N^2 = 36$

$N = \sqrt{36}$

$N = 6$ (Assuming the positive value as is standard in these types of problems)

Verifying the Answer

Let's check if N=6 fits the pattern:

$6 \times (6 + 6/2) = 6 \times (6 + 3) = 6 \times 9 = 54$. This matches the given second term!

Therefore, the missing term is 6.

Pair First Term (N) Relationship Applied: $N \times (N + N/2)$ Calculated Second Term Given Second Term
1st 8 $8 \times (8 + 8/2) = 8 \times 12$ 96 96
3rd 12 $12 \times (12 + 12/2) = 12 \times 18$ 216 216
2nd ? (N) $N \times (N + N/2) = 54$ 54 54

Conclusion

The relationship between the terms in each pair is $N : N \times (N + N/2)$. Applying this relationship to the second pair, we found that the missing term is 6.

Revision Table: Number Analogy Patterns

Common Pattern Type Description Example
Arithmetic Operations Adding, subtracting, multiplying, or dividing by a constant or variable number. N : N+k, N : N*k
Square/Cube Relations Relating to the square or cube of the number, often with additions/subtractions. N : N$^2$+k, N : N$^3$-k
Combinations Combining multiple operations or involving relations with N/2, N+1, N-1, etc. N : N$^2$+N, N : N*(N+1), N : N*(N/2)

Additional Information: Solving Logical Reasoning Problems

Logical reasoning questions, especially number analogies, require careful observation to identify the underlying pattern or rule. Here are some tips:

  • Look for simple arithmetic relations first.
  • Consider squares, cubes, square roots, or cube roots.
  • Check for patterns involving the number itself, its half, or its neighbors (N+1, N-1).
  • Sometimes the pattern involves the sum or product of digits.
  • Practice with various types of problems to become familiar with common patterns.

Identifying the relationship accurately is key to solving number analogy questions correctly.
